`
胡火云
  • 浏览: 44537 次
  • 性别: Icon_minigender_1
  • 来自: 武汉
社区版块
存档分类
最新评论

学习Win32编程的选择

阅读更多
不知道比较精通,是精通到什么地步了?
1。Windows编程主要是C语言,当然C++更没问题,一样调用Windows API. 《Windows程序设计》第五版Petzold写的,号称Windows程序员的圣经。把这个啃下来,了解了Windows程序的运行机制,像怎么接收并处理消息等等,同时把概念,原理了解清楚,对后来学习MFC非常有帮助。

2。Windows API的编程熟悉了以后,可以看一本《MFC Windows程序设计》好像是叫Jeff什么写的,和上一本都比较出名,而且价格超贵,书超厚,能啃下来就很不容易了…… MFC实际没什么,就是以前的API被用C++的面向对象概念重新封装,旧瓶装新酒而已,因此我说在上一阶段弄清Windows程序的机制原理,结构等,对理解和使用MFC这些class很有帮助。 还有一本候捷的《深入浅出MFC》个人看了个开头,就看不下去了,看得很难受,但是这仅仅是我个人,其他人可以试一试吧……

个人感觉直接从MFC开始学,很难入手,确实是这样。我的路程是上边的先1后2,但是目前也不敢说精通,只能说会使用,因为各种对象,类太多了,不可能花时间去研究,必要时后只能参考MSDN什么的……
分享到:
评论

相关推荐

    win32编程学习笔记

    Win32编程是一种在Microsoft Windows操作系统平台上进行应用程序开发的技术,主要使用C++语言,并依赖Windows ...文件“win32”很可能包含了这些主题的详细解释、示例代码和实践指导,是学习Win32编程的重要参考资料。

    WIN32编程电子书

    学习WIN32编程,首先要熟悉这些API函数及其用法。 2. **窗口程序结构**:了解如何创建和管理Windows应用程序的基本结构,包括消息循环和窗口过程。窗口过程负责处理发送到窗口的各种消息,而消息循环则保证这些消息...

    Win32编程基础知识

    Win32编程基础知识是构建...学习Win32编程,除了理解上述概念外,还需要实践编写代码,通过Visual C++等开发工具创建项目,逐步熟悉API的使用。通过不断实践和学习,开发者可以创建出功能丰富的Windows应用程序。

    win32核心编程课件

    通过学习Win32 API,开发者可以构建高效的本地应用程序,这些程序能够充分利用系统资源,提供更优秀的性能。 课程内容主要分为以下几个部分: 1. **Win32 API基础**:首先介绍Win32 API的基本概念,包括如何包含...

    WIN32编程帮助文件

    学习WIN32编程需要深入理解这些概念,并熟练运用API函数,结合实际项目进行实践。此外,熟悉调试工具如Visual Studio的调试器,以及阅读和理解微软提供的大量文档和示例代码,都是提升技能的关键。虽然现代开发趋势...

    Win32编程基础知识__200

    ### Win32编程基础知识 #### 一、Win32编程概述 Win32编程是指在Microsoft Windows操作系统上使用API(应用程序接口)进行程序开发的一种方式。Win32 API是Windows操作系统提供的一组函数集合,它提供了操作系统的...

    微软Win32编程指南(HLP格式)

    《微软Win32编程指南》是一份极其珍贵的资源,尤其在当前环境下,这份文档的获取难度相对较高。Win32 API(应用程序接口...通过深入学习这份指南,开发者将能够驾驭Win32 API,创建出高效且功能强大的Windows应用程序。

    win32 编程时钟(clock)

    在Windows编程环境中,Win32 API(应用程序接口)是一个用于创建桌面应用的底层接口,它提供了丰富的功能,包括...在04Clock这个文件中,包含了实现上述功能的源代码,开发者可以参考和学习,进一步提升Win32编程技能。

    win32核心编程

    《Win32核心编程》是深入理解Windows操作系统底层机制的重要学习资源,主要涵盖了Windows API的...在这个过程中,实践是必不可少的,通过编写实际的代码示例,将理论知识转化为实际技能,是学习Win32编程的最佳途径。

    数据结构课程设计编程实例——基于Win32 API编程学习视频__下

    在这个基于Win32 API的编程学习视频中,你将深入到操作系统层面,学习如何直接与系统对话,同时应用数据结构理论来解决实际问题。通过这样的实践,你不仅能提升编程技能,还能增强对操作系统工作原理的理解,为未来...

    win32 sdk 编程

    Win32 SDK编程是Windows操作系统平台上进行底层程序开发的核心技术...《Win32_SDK教程.doc》和《白手起家Win32SDK应用程序.doc》这两份文档无疑是学习这一技术的宝贵资源,它们将帮助读者逐步了解和精通Win32 SDK编程。

    我的拼图游戏(WIN32编程)

    总的来说,"我的拼图游戏(WIN32编程)"是一个很好的学习实例,涵盖了图形用户界面设计、事件处理、图像处理、算法应用等多个WIN32编程的关键知识点。对于想要深入理解Windows应用程序开发的初学者来说,分析这个...

    win32编程高级培训--侯捷

    根据给定文件的信息,我们可以...综上所述,侯捷先生的Win32编程高级培训资料深入探讨了Win32编程的核心概念和技术,不仅适合有一定编程基础的学习者,也为希望深入了解Windows应用程序开发的开发者提供了宝贵的参考。

    win32系统编程,比较经典的一本书

    《win32系统编程》是一本专为...由于扫描内容清晰,阅读体验良好,这本书是初学者学习Win32系统编程的理想选择。通过深入学习和实践,读者可以建立起坚实的基础,为进一步探索更高级的Windows编程技术打下坚实基础。

    WIN32编程的C++例子源码.rar_WIN32编程的C++例子源码_win32 开发 下载_win32 源码

    这个压缩包旨在为学习和理解WIN32 API编程的开发者提供实例参考,帮助他们在实践中掌握相关技能。 【描述】中的信息表明,这些源代码是作者在平时练习过程中编写的,这意味着它们可能包含了各种基础到进阶的WIN32 ...

    win32编程的中点画圆算法

    在计算机图形学中,中点画圆算法是一种用于在屏幕上绘制圆形的有效方法,尤其在低级编程如Win32 API中十分常见。本算法利用了数学上的几何特性,通过迭代方式逐步绘制出一个完整的圆。在Windows编程环境中,通常使用...

    win32API编程大全

    《Win32 API编程大全》是一本专注于Windows操作系统底层编程技术的权威指南,它涵盖了大量用于构建Windows应用程序的API函数。API(Application Programming Interface)是操作系统提供给开发者用于交互的接口,Win...

    win32编程序列文章

    Win32编程是一种在Microsoft ...通过学习这些文章,开发者可以深入了解Win32编程,掌握创建高效、稳定且用户友好的Windows应用程序所需的知识和技能。无论你是初学者还是有经验的开发者,这些资源都将提供宝贵的指导。

    win32编程实例之串口编程

    在IT领域,串口通信是计算机硬件和软件...总的来说,这个win32编程实例是一个实践串口通信的宝贵教程,涵盖了串口配置、数据收发以及错误处理等关键知识点,对于学习和理解如何在Windows环境下进行串口通信非常有帮助。

    简单的win32编程实例

    **Win32编程基础概述** Win32编程是Windows操作系统平台上的应用程序开发技术,它基于Microsoft的API(应用程序接口)来构建桌面应用。这个“简单的Win32编程实例”是为初学者设计的,旨在帮助他们快速理解并掌握...

Global site tag (gtag.js) - Google Analytics